My First Grail Watch: Peter Speake-Marin
Welcome back to an original watches-dealer feature, "My First Grail Watch." In this series, we ask prominent people in the watch industry about the first timepiece that they lusted after. Today, we're talking with Peter Speake-Marin, who started off as a restorer of antique watches, and today is the founder of his own watch brand. ?You'll definitely want to read on about his grail watch. ?Not only does it feature a minute repeater, split-second chronograph?and a tourbillon, it came into being in 1913 at the behest of none other than J.P. Morgan.watches-dealer (ABTW): Who are you, and what is your relationship to the watch industry?Peter Speake-Marin (PSM): My name is Peter Speake-Marin, I am an English watchmaker, working in Switzerland, I began my career as watchmaker 28 years ago. Today I am on the life long journey of developing my own watches and brand.ABTW: When did your fascination with watches start?PSM: During my period in London's Piccadilly when I developed a restoration work
